O God, you who are from generation to generation the Creator of the ends of the earth and all that it contains, we of the continent of Africa bow our heads to you in humble thanks for the work that you have wrought in our lands and communities over the years. / We remember with joy the refuge which your only begotten Son our Saviour and his earthly parents took to Africa. We rejoice when we remember the journey of the Ethiopian eunuch, and his Christian fellowship with your disciple Philip in the Gaza desert. / It is a wonderful tribute to Africa and all over the world. We can never forget the countless man and women of other lands who spread throughout Africa the gospel news of the saving grace of Christ, and now that same call comes to us to do the same. When we think of these things our gratitude knows no bounds. Amen.
Francis Akanu Ibiam, Nigeria 1989
